The 64 KB of on-chip flash (64K x 8) and 8K x 8 SRAM set the firmware footprint ceiling — a full CANopen stack plus a modest application layer fits, but leave headroom for the bootloader and any field-update staging buffer. The internal oscillator means no external crystal is required for the core clock, saving two pins and a PCB component. The LVD, POR, and WDT peripherals handle brown-out and watchdog supervision without an external supervisor IC.
